Buscar

Slides4 Leitura de dados do teclado

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es
Você viu 3, do total de 5 páginas

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

Prévia do material em texto

POO 
Slides 04 – Aula prática e Leitura de dados do 
teclado 
Universidade Federal do Ceará 
Prof. Marcos Antonio de Oliveira 
Quixadá-CE, 23/08/2010 
Leitura de dados do Teclado Em Java 
1 – Importando Scanner 
2 – Criando Scanner 
3 – Lendo valor do teclado. 
Tipos de leitura 
Função Funcionalidade 
next() Aguarda uma entrada em formato 
String com uma única palavra; 
nextLine() Aguarda uma entrada em formato 
String com uma ou várias palavras; 
nextInt(), nextLong(), 
nextByte(), nextShort() 
Aguarda uma entrada de formato 
inteiro; 
nextDouble() Aguarda uma entrada em formato 
fracionário double; 
nextFloat() Aguarda uma entrada em formato 
fracionário float; 
nextBoolean() Aguarda uma entrada em formato 
fracionário float; 
NOTA 1: Não existe o nextChar... 
Observações 
•  Para cada tipo de dados que formos ler, é necessário criar 
um Scanner Diferente. 
–  Ou seja, se formos ler uma String e um inteiro, temos que criar 
um Scanner para ler Strings e outro Scanner para ler inteiros; 
Exercício: 
•  Crie uma classe Funcionario que contém os atributos nome, 
endereco, idade, sexo; 
–  Além disto um funcionário pode tirar férias, este método 
deverá apenas imprimir na tela que o funcionário tirou férias; 
•  Em seguida crie uma classe Fábrica para instanciar 
funcionários e atribuir valores para as instâncias de 
Funcionário através de entrada de dados pelo teclado.

Outros materiais